Hey there! As a supplier of Clear Flat Poly Bags, I often get asked a bunch of questions about these handy little things. One question that pops up quite a bit is, "Do clear flat poly bags have a static charge?" Well, let's dig into this topic and find out.

First off, let's understand what static charge is. Static electricity is basically an imbalance of electric charges within or on the surface of a material. When two materials come into contact and then separate, electrons can be transferred from one material to the other. This creates a charge difference, and that's what we call static electricity.

Now, when it comes to clear flat poly bags, they are made from polyethylene, which is a type of plastic. Polyethylene is an insulator, which means it doesn't conduct electricity very well. When these bags are manufactured, handled, or rubbed against other materials, they can build up a static charge.

For example, when you're filling a clear flat poly bag with items, the friction between the bag and the objects can cause electrons to transfer. This transfer can result in a static charge on the bag. You might have noticed that sometimes, when you try to open a poly bag, it seems to stick to your hands or other surfaces. That's the static charge at work.

The static charge on clear flat poly bags can have both positive and negative effects. On the positive side, the static charge can help the bag cling to surfaces, which can be useful in some situations. For instance, if you're using the bag to hold small items, the static charge can keep the items in place and prevent them from falling out.

However, there are also some negative aspects. The static charge can attract dust and other small particles. This can be a problem if you're using the bag to store clean or sensitive items. The dust and particles can contaminate the contents of the bag. Also, in some industries, like electronics, a static charge can be a real issue. It can damage sensitive electronic components, so it's important to take precautions.

So, what can you do to deal with the static charge on clear flat poly bags? One option is to use anti - static additives during the manufacturing process. These additives help to reduce the build - up of static electricity. Another option is to use anti - static sprays or wipes. You can spray or wipe the bags before using them to neutralize the static charge.
